Can Large AI Models Run on Limited Hardware?

Google's new Gemma 4 12B AI model was put to the test on an 8GB GPU, with surprising results. The test was conducted recently. The model performed well despite limited hardware. This has significant implications for AI accessibility.

The Gemma 4 12B model is a large language model that typically requires substantial computational resources. However, it was able to run on an 8GB GPU, which is considered relatively modest hardware. This is due to advancements in AI model optimization and compression techniques.

Will This Change the AI Landscape?

Running large AI models like Gemma 4 12B on smaller GPUs is a significant achievement. It demonstrates that complex AI tasks can be performed without the need for top-of-the-line hardware. The test showed that the model remained responsive and delivered accurate results.

The success of Gemma 4 12B on an 8GB GPU opens up new possibilities for users who don't have access to high-end computing resources. This could be particularly beneficial for developers and researchers working with limited budgets.
